Multifunctionality of territorial systems of ecological stability
FOJTOVÁ, Štěpánka
Defining of the landscape is difficult, many definitions of landscape exists. Already the human influences the landscape several centuries. The steps in the landscape stayed after the human intervention. The cultural landscape is unstable in some territory, it is steadier in the mountains and piedmont. The landscape components exist in this landscape and make the skeleton of the ecological stability. This skeleton is the one of the base for the making of the territorial systems of ecological stability (TSES), the skeleton is completed by the structural components TSES, which are biocentre, biocorridors and interactive components. TSES should make the multifunctional system and his components should perform some functions. It can perform the flood-protection, the protection to water and wind erosion. It can influence positive climate too. Not least has estetic function.
Analysis of current condition, revision and testing of new procedures during the formation of structural elements TSES selected cadastral areas Novohradsko.
SÍČOVÁ, Petra
Territorial system of ecological stability is artificial, interlinked set of natural and altered similar to natural ecosystems that sustain the natural balance. In selected area Novohradsko was approved plan TSES already a decade ago. This study revises the area according to the standard method that is based on biological evaluation. During updating natural segment of area are being tested and used the new procedures, which include the functional aspects of the landscape. Specifically, they are based on physico-chemical evaluation. Data from the mapping of the defined area were processed and analyzed using GIS tools. The method of the functional aspects of landscapes can usefully complement the standard methodology with the objective identification of optimal functional and dysfunctional areas, which are an alternative to the segments of the skeleton of ecological stability.
